Charlie Mulgrew sees a way Celtic could fit Andy Robertson and Kieran Tierney into the same team.
But it hinges on them appointing Wilfried Nancy as their new manager.
The Frenchman is the favourite to replace Brendan Rodgers in the Parkhead hotseat, although Columbus Crew insist he is locked in for the 2026 MLS campaign.
Scotland skipper Robertson is approaching the final six months of his Liverpool contract and can speak to clubs outside of England from January,
An emotional homecoming for the boyhood Celtic fan after being released by the club at 15 has been mooted.
Tierney made the move home from Arsenal last summer, although has been in and out of the team as he adapts to life back in Glasgow after no shortage of injury problems in North London.
Former Celt Mulgrew would love to see the pair reunited in the Hoops after forming an effective partnership on the left-hand side for Scotland.

And should the champions appoint Nancy, then he sees that as a perfect opportunity to unleash a Robertson-Tierney combo.
“I have seen he was linked to Celtic.," he told GO Radio. "A pre-contract. 100%, I would take him back. Why not?
“I know Kieran Tierney has come in. So, you have two left-backs. What would you do with them?
“If Nancy comes in and plays a back three. There you go, right away. Tierney is your left centre-back, and Robertson is your left wing-back.
“But then again, the argument would be, do you pay a massive part of your budget and wages on two left-backs? That would maybe be the balance. It depends on what your budget is. You would want your big money going on strikers and creative midfielders."
